Summary
Indiana Health Coverage Programs (IHCP) is implementing the annual ICD-10 code updates effective October 1, 2021, adding new diagnosis codes for chiropractic services, emergency department autopay, prenatal care cost avoidance bypass, and presumptive eligibility for pregnant women. Billing teams must update their systems with the new ICD-10 codes to ensure proper claim processing and reimbursement.
Action Required
By October 1, 2021: Billing team must update billing software and systems with all new ICD-10 diagnosis codes listed in the bulletin. Update encounter forms to include new chiropractic diagnosis codes (M54.50, M54.51, M54.59) for chiropractor billing. Ensure emergency department coding includes new autopay diagnosis codes for proper automated processing. Update prenatal care coding to include new bypass codes for third-party liability edits. Review the full CMS ICD-10 code lists at cms.gov for complete updates. Failure to update codes may result in claim denials or processing delays.
